static void Worker( rtems_task_argument arg )
{
Context *ctx;
ctx = (Context *) arg;
while ( true ) {
rtems_status_code sc;
uint32_t released;
++ctx->release_done;
released = 0;
sc = rtems_barrier_release( ctx->id_value, &released );
T_rsc_success( sc );
T_eq_u32( released, 1 );
}
}
static rtems_status_code Create( void *arg, uint32_t *id )
{
return rtems_barrier_create(
rtems_build_name( 'S', 'I', 'Z', 'E' ),
RTEMS_DEFAULT_ATTRIBUTES,
0,
id
);
}
static void RtemsBarrierReqCreate_Pre_Name_Prepare(
RtemsBarrierReqCreate_Context *ctx,
RtemsBarrierReqCreate_Pre_Name state
)
{
switch ( state ) {
case RtemsBarrierReqCreate_Pre_Name_Valid: {
/*
* The ``name`` parameter shall be valid.
*/
ctx->name = NAME;
break;
}
case RtemsBarrierReqCreate_Pre_Name_Invalid: {
/*
* The ``name`` parameter shall be invalid.
*/
ctx->name = 0;
break;
}
case RtemsBarrierReqCreate_Pre_Name_NA:
break;
}
}
static void RtemsBarrierReqCreate_Pre_Class_Prepare(
RtemsBarrierReqCreate_Context *ctx,
RtemsBarrierReqCreate_Pre_Class state
)
{
switch ( state ) {
case RtemsBarrierReqCreate_Pre_Class_Default: {
/*
* The ``attribute_set`` parameter shall specify the default class.
*/
/* Nothing to do */
break;
}
case RtemsBarrierReqCreate_Pre_Class_Manual: {
/*
* The ``attribute_set`` parameter shall specify the manual release
* class.
*/
ctx->attribute_set |= RTEMS_BARRIER_MANUAL_RELEASE;
break;
}
case RtemsBarrierReqCreate_Pre_Class_Auto: {
/*
* The ``attribute_set`` parameter shall specify the automatic release
* class.
*/
ctx->attribute_set |= RTEMS_BARRIER_AUTOMATIC_RELEASE;
break;
}
case RtemsBarrierReqCreate_Pre_Class_NA:
break;
}
}
static void RtemsBarrierReqCreate_Pre_MaxWait_Prepare(
RtemsBarrierReqCreate_Context *ctx,
RtemsBarrierReqCreate_Pre_MaxWait state
)
{
switch ( state ) {
case RtemsBarrierReqCreate_Pre_MaxWait_Zero: {
/*
* The ``maximum_waiters`` parameter shall be zero.
*/
ctx->maximum_waiters = 0;
break;
}
case RtemsBarrierReqCreate_Pre_MaxWait_Positive: {
/*
* The ``maximum_waiters`` parameter shall be positive.
*/
ctx->maximum_waiters = 1;
break;
}
case RtemsBarrierReqCreate_Pre_MaxWait_NA:
break;
}
}
static void RtemsBarrierReqCreate_Pre_Id_Prepare(
RtemsBarrierReqCreate_Context *ctx,
RtemsBarrierReqCreate_Pre_Id state
)
{
switch ( state ) {
case RtemsBarrierReqCreate_Pre_Id_Valid: {
/*
* The ``id`` parameter shall reference an object of type rtems_id.
*/
ctx->id = &ctx->id_value;
break;
}
case RtemsBarrierReqCreate_Pre_Id_Null: {
/*
* The ``id`` parameter shall be NULL.
*/
ctx->id = NULL;
break;
}
case RtemsBarrierReqCreate_Pre_Id_NA:
break;
}
}
static void RtemsBarrierReqCreate_Pre_Free_Prepare(
RtemsBarrierReqCreate_Context *ctx,
RtemsBarrierReqCreate_Pre_Free state
)
{
switch ( state ) {
case RtemsBarrierReqCreate_Pre_Free_Yes: {
/*
* The system shall have at least one inactive barrier object available.
*/
/* Nothing to do */
break;
}
case RtemsBarrierReqCreate_Pre_Free_No: {
/*
* The system shall have no inactive partition object available.
*/
ctx->seized_objects = T_seize_objects( Create, NULL );
break;
}
case RtemsBarrierReqCreate_Pre_Free_NA:
break;
}
}
static void RtemsBarrierReqCreate_Post_Status_Check(
RtemsBarrierReqCreate_Context *ctx,
RtemsBarrierReqCreate_Post_Status state
)
{
switch ( state ) {
case RtemsBarrierReqCreate_Post_Status_Ok: {
/*
* The return status of rtems_barrier_create() shall be RTEMS_SUCCESSFUL.
*/
T_rsc_success( ctx->status );
break;
}
case RtemsBarrierReqCreate_Post_Status_InvName: {
/*
* The return status of rtems_barrier_create() shall be
* RTEMS_INVALID_NAME.
*/
T_rsc( ctx->status, RTEMS_INVALID_NAME );
break;
}
case RtemsBarrierReqCreate_Post_Status_InvAddr: {
/*
* The return status of rtems_barrier_create() shall be
* RTEMS_INVALID_ADDRESS.
*/
T_rsc( ctx->status, RTEMS_INVALID_ADDRESS );
break;
}
case RtemsBarrierReqCreate_Post_Status_InvNum: {
/*
* The return status of rtems_barrier_create() shall be
* RTEMS_INVALID_NUMBER.
*/
T_rsc( ctx->status, RTEMS_INVALID_NUMBER );
break;
}
case RtemsBarrierReqCreate_Post_Status_TooMany: {
/*
* The return status of rtems_barrier_create() shall be RTEMS_TOO_MANY.
*/
T_rsc( ctx->status, RTEMS_TOO_MANY );
break;
}
case RtemsBarrierReqCreate_Post_Status_NA:
break;
}
}
static void RtemsBarrierReqCreate_Post_Name_Check(
RtemsBarrierReqCreate_Context *ctx,
RtemsBarrierReqCreate_Post_Name state
)
{
rtems_status_code sc;
rtems_id id;
switch ( state ) {
case RtemsBarrierReqCreate_Post_Name_Valid: {
/*
* The unique object name shall identify the barrier created by the
* rtems_barrier_create() call.
*/
id = 0;
sc = rtems_barrier_ident( NAME, &id );
T_rsc_success( sc );
T_eq_u32( id, ctx->id_value );
break;
}
case RtemsBarrierReqCreate_Post_Name_Invalid: {
/*
* The unique object name shall not identify a barrier.
*/
sc = rtems_barrier_ident( NAME, &id );
T_rsc( sc, RTEMS_INVALID_NAME );
break;
}
case RtemsBarrierReqCreate_Post_Name_NA:
break;
}
}
static void RtemsBarrierReqCreate_Post_Class_Check(
RtemsBarrierReqCreate_Context *ctx,
RtemsBarrierReqCreate_Post_Class state
)
{
rtems_status_code sc;
switch ( state ) {
case RtemsBarrierReqCreate_Post_Class_NoObj: {
/*
* The barrier class is not applicable since there was no barrier
* created.
*/
/* Not applicable */
break;
}
case RtemsBarrierReqCreate_Post_Class_Manual: {
/*
* The class of the barrier shall be manual release.
*/
sc = rtems_barrier_wait( ctx->id_value, RTEMS_NO_TIMEOUT );
T_rsc_success( sc );
++ctx->release_expected;
T_eq_u32( ctx->release_done, ctx->release_expected );
break;
}
case RtemsBarrierReqCreate_Post_Class_Auto: {
/*
* The class of the barrier shall be automatic release.
*/
sc = rtems_barrier_wait( ctx->id_value, RTEMS_NO_TIMEOUT );
T_rsc_success( sc );
T_eq_u32( ctx->release_done, ctx->release_expected );
break;
}
case RtemsBarrierReqCreate_Post_Class_NA:
break;
}
}
static void RtemsBarrierReqCreate_Post_IdVar_Check(
RtemsBarrierReqCreate_Context *ctx,
RtemsBarrierReqCreate_Post_IdVar state
)
{
switch ( state ) {
case RtemsBarrierReqCreate_Post_IdVar_Set: {
/*
* The value of the object referenced by the ``id`` parameter shall be
* set to the object identifier of the created barrier after the return
* of the rtems_barrier_create() call.
*/
T_eq_ptr( ctx->id, &ctx->id_value );
T_ne_u32( ctx->id_value, INVALID_ID );
break;
}
case RtemsBarrierReqCreate_Post_IdVar_Nop: {
/*
* Objects referenced by the ``id`` parameter in past calls to
* rtems_barrier_create() shall not be accessed by the
* rtems_barrier_create() call.
*/
T_eq_u32( ctx->id_value, INVALID_ID );
break;
}
case RtemsBarrierReqCreate_Post_IdVar_NA:
break;
}
}
static void RtemsBarrierReqCreate_Setup( RtemsBarrierReqCreate_Context *ctx )
{
rtems_status_code sc;
memset( ctx, 0, sizeof( *ctx ) );
ctx->id_value = INVALID_ID;
sc = rtems_task_create(
rtems_build_name( 'W', 'O', 'R', 'K' ),
PRIO_LOW,
RTEMS_MINIMUM_STACK_SIZE,
RTEMS_DEFAULT_MODES,
RTEMS_DEFAULT_ATTRIBUTES,
&ctx->worker_id
);
T_assert_rsc_success( sc );
sc = rtems_task_start( ctx->worker_id, Worker, (rtems_task_argument) ctx );
T_assert_rsc_success( sc );
}
static void RtemsBarrierReqCreate_Setup_Wrap( void *arg )
{
RtemsBarrierReqCreate_Context *ctx;
ctx = arg;
ctx->in_action_loop = false;
RtemsBarrierReqCreate_Setup( ctx );
}
static void RtemsBarrierReqCreate_Teardown(
RtemsBarrierReqCreate_Context *ctx
)
{
rtems_status_code sc;
if ( ctx->worker_id != 0 ) {
sc = rtems_task_delete( ctx->worker_id );
T_rsc_success( sc );
}
}
static void RtemsBarrierReqCreate_Teardown_Wrap( void *arg )
{
RtemsBarrierReqCreate_Context *ctx;
ctx = arg;
ctx->in_action_loop = false;
RtemsBarrierReqCreate_Teardown( ctx );
}
static size_t RtemsBarrierReqCreate_Scope( void *arg, char *buf, size_t n )
{
RtemsBarrierReqCreate_Context *ctx;
ctx = arg;
if ( ctx->in_action_loop ) {
return T_get_scope( RtemsBarrierReqCreate_PreDesc, buf, n, ctx->pcs );
}
return 0;
}
static T_fixture RtemsBarrierReqCreate_Fixture = {
.setup = RtemsBarrierReqCreate_Setup_Wrap,
.stop = NULL,
.teardown = RtemsBarrierReqCreate_Teardown_Wrap,
.scope = RtemsBarrierReqCreate_Scope,
.initial_context = &RtemsBarrierReqCreate_Instance
};

static void RtemsBarrierReqCreate_Action( RtemsBarrierReqCreate_Context *ctx )
{
ctx->status = rtems_barrier_create(
ctx->name,
ctx->attribute_set,
ctx->maximum_waiters,
ctx->id
);
}
static void RtemsBarrierReqCreate_Cleanup( RtemsBarrierReqCreate_Context *ctx )
{
if ( ctx->id_value != INVALID_ID ) {
rtems_status_code sc;
sc = rtems_barrier_delete( ctx->id_value );
T_rsc_success( sc );
ctx->id_value = INVALID_ID;
}
T_surrender_objects( &ctx->seized_objects, rtems_barrier_delete );
}
